What makes WindCube 2.1 XP Nordic‑ready
Bankable vertical wind lidar for utility‑scale projects
WindCube 2.1 XP is a ground‑based vertical wind lidar delivering accurate, bankable wind data for utility‑scale projects, complementing or replacing met masts.
High data availability in clean air Nordic conditions
Increased laser power and tuned detector sensitivity improve data availability in low‑aerosol, clean‑air environments – a key challenge in Nordic sites. Compass' Availability Booster further increases availability with advanced cloud‑based post‑processing.
Robust in complex and remote terrain
A vertical beam and Flow Complexity Recognition (FCR) algorithm enable reliable data in moderately complex terrain. Low power consumption and winter kits support cold, remote Nordic locations.
Compass for fleet management and data value
Compass® provides remote configuration, fleet monitoring, secure data hosting, post‑processing, and decision support tools that reduce uncertainty and speed up project decisions.
Pure TI for bankable turbulence intensity
WindCube Pure TI™ in Compass uses physics‑based reconstruction of TI from high‑frequency lidar data. It corrects instrument‑specific biases and closes the gap to cup‑based TI for more accurate site suitability, load and AEP assessments.
Proven and independently validated
WindCube 2.1 XP is IEC classified with extended range and has shown significantly improved data availability without loss of accuracy in DNV trials, making it a trusted choice for bankable campaigns.
